People haven't always been there for me, but music always has.
Taylor Swift
ShareWTF𝕏

Interpretation

What this quote means

Music provides consistent support and comfort in times of need.

In this quote, Taylor Swift expresses the sentiment that while people may come and go in one's life, music remains a loyal and unwavering source of solace and companionship. The emotional connection and understanding that music offers can fill the gaps left by others, highlighting its profound impact on our experiences and feelings.
